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Sudbury Hill Harrow to Stow start from as little as £51.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Sudbury Hill Harrow to Stow start from £96.10 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sudbury Hill Harrow to Stow are available for £207.50 one way

Station Facilities and Amenities

Sudbury Hill Harrow station is straightforward, with a focus on simplicity. It does not have a ticket office or machines, so it is advisable to purchase your train tickets in advance online or through apps to avoid any inconvenience. While the station lacks step-free access and traditional comforts like waiting rooms and refreshments, it is equipped with customer help points and induction loops for those needing hearing assistance.

If you require assistance during your journey, it is beneficial to plan and book ahead. Sudbury Hill Harrow is an unstaffed station, but help is never far away. You can use their Passenger Assist service for booking additional support, or connect with the helpline by following this link.

Accessibility at the Station

For travellers who might need mobility assistance, it’s good to know that Sudbury Hill Harrow has limited accessibility options. The station falls within Step-Free Access Category C, meaning there is no direct step-free access to the platforms. If necessary, alternative arrangements to the nearest accessible station can be organized. Don’t hesitate to utilize the helpful contact points available at the station in case you encounter any issues.

Facilities and Amenities

While Stow Station may not boast an array of luxurious amenities, it provides the key essentials for a smooth travel experience. Travellers can purchase tickets conveniently at one of the accessible ticket machines located on Platform 1. Although there isn't a ticket office, these machines do accept tickets collected from online services. Moreover, smartcard validators are present for those holding electronic travel cards.

Accessibility is a priority at Stow with step-free access throughout, ideal for those with mobility needs or heavy luggage. The Category A station ensures ease of movement from parking to platform, with dedicated Blue Badge parking bays available. However, facilities such as accessible toilets and staffed help points are not available, so it's recommended to plan accordingly.

Onward Travel Options

Upon arrival at Stow, travellers have multiple options for continuing their journey. For those relying on public transport, buses regularly stop at junctions on the A7, just a short stroll from the station, offering convenient routes to destinations like Tweedbank and Edinburgh. For further details on bus services, the Traveline Scotland website and customer service are available. Parking and Cycling Facilities

Those driving to the station will find ample parking managed by ScotRail, with 33 spaces available at no extra charge. Cyclists are also catered for, with 20 bicycle storage spaces that are sheltered and secure under CCTV surveillance. This makes it easy for those who prefer two wheels even before hopping on the train.
